Questions posed from CBDC discussion Part I in July 2020 which will provide the framework for the January 12 discussion:


1. Is a CBDC issued directly to retail consumers, and not via the banking system, a serious near-term or long-term possibility?

2. Which entity (or type of entity) is best placed to resolve how CBDCs will interact with private sector crypto-currencies?

3. Which entity (or type of entity) is best placed to develop the technical standards necessary to enable domestic CBDC systems to inter-operate across national borders?

4. What are the drivers of and obstacles to multi-currency CBDCs?

5. What product and service innovations are CBDCs likely to encourage?
